Ronald Wayne McKinney, proud Air Force veteran, affectionately known by his family as McKinney, JoJo, Ron, Papa, Grandad, Wayne, and Mijo, passed peacefully on July 28, 2024, surrounded by his family. Born on September 23, 1950, in Sherman, Texas, his years were filled with the enduring warmth of family, and the steadfast loyalty of friends.

During his time in the USAF, SMSGT McKinney traveled the world, making lifelong friends and memories, receiving numerous decorations including the Meritorius Service Medal. His commitment to service continued after his retirement in 1997, when he then devoted an additional 20 years to the United States Postal Service.

Anyone who knew Ronald witnessed his undeniable loyalty and love for the Dallas Cowboys and his family and friends.  He enjoyed working on "projects" around the house, playing poker, spending time with his grandchildren, and sharing life lessons with his family.  His gentleness earned him the title of "baby and dog whisperer", and he was a master "negotiator".
